# ---------------------------------------------------------------------------
# install-claude-binary.sh — the sandbox install, and the CDN blips it rides out
# ---------------------------------------------------------------------------

INSTALL_CLAUDE_BINARY = REPO_ROOT / "shared" / "steps" / "install-claude-binary.sh"

# `sudo -u USER rest…` with the -u dropped: the test has no sandbox user, and
# what is under test is the retry loop rather than the privilege drop.
FAKE_SUDO = """#!/usr/bin/env bash
[ "$1" = "-u" ] && shift 2
exec "$@"
"""

# Fails with the CDN's 403 for the first $CURL_FAILURES attempts, then emits an
# installer that plants a `claude` where the script looks for it. Counting in a
# file rather than a variable because each attempt is a fresh process.
FAKE_CURL = """#!/usr/bin/env bash
n=$(cat "$CURL_ATTEMPTS" 2>/dev/null || echo 0)
n=$((n + 1))
echo "$n" > "$CURL_ATTEMPTS"
if [ "$n" -le "${CURL_FAILURES:-0}" ]; then
echo "curl: (22) The requested URL returned error: 403" >&2
exit 22
fi
cat <<'INSTALLER'
mkdir -p "$HOME/.local/bin"
printf '#!/usr/bin/env bash\\necho claude %s\\n' "$1" > "$HOME/.local/bin/claude"
chmod +x "$HOME/.local/bin/claude"
INSTALLER
"""

# Records what the backoff asked for instead of waiting it out, so a test can
# assert the shape of the delay without paying it. Distinct from the
# discard-only FAKE_SLEEP above, which several fixtures share — same module,
# so reusing that name would rebind theirs.
FAKE_SLEEP_RECORDING = """#!/usr/bin/env bash
printf '%s\\n' "$1" >> "$SLEEPS"
"""


@pytest.fixture
def install_env(tmp_path: Path) -> dict[str, str]:
"""Fake sudo/curl/sleep on PATH plus the env the install step is given."""
bindir = _fake_bin(
tmp_path, sudo=FAKE_SUDO, curl=FAKE_CURL, sleep=FAKE_SLEEP_RECORDING
)
agent_home = tmp_path / "agent-home"
agent_home.mkdir()

return {
"PATH": f"{bindir}:/usr/bin:/bin",
"SANDBOX": "tend-sandbox",
"AGENT_HOME": str(agent_home),
"CLAUDE_VERSION": "2.1.220",
"CURL_ATTEMPTS": str(tmp_path / "curl-attempts"),
"SLEEPS": str(tmp_path / "sleeps"),
}


def _run_install(env: dict[str, str]) -> subprocess.CompletedProcess[str]:
return subprocess.run(
["bash", str(INSTALL_CLAUDE_BINARY)],
env=env,
capture_output=True,
text=True,
)


def _attempts(env: dict[str, str]) -> int:
return int(Path(env["CURL_ATTEMPTS"]).read_text().strip())


def _sleeps(env: dict[str, str]) -> list[int]:
path = Path(env["SLEEPS"])
if not path.exists():
return []
return [int(line) for line in path.read_text().split()]


def test_install_claude_binary_rides_out_a_403_burst(
install_env: dict[str, str],
) -> None:
"""Four straight 403s must not cost the run.

Observed in production: every attempt inside a ~15s window answered 403
while sibling matrix legs installed fine seconds either side. Three
attempts is too few to cross a blip that short, and the step failing this
early leaves no outage row, so the run vanishes without a trace.
"""
install_env["CURL_FAILURES"] = "4"

result = _run_install(install_env)

assert result.returncode == 0, (
f"gave up on a blip it should have ridden out; stderr:\n{result.stderr}"
)
assert _attempts(install_env) == 5, _attempts(install_env)
assert (Path(install_env["AGENT_HOME"]) / ".local/bin/claude").exists()


def test_install_claude_binary_backs_off_exponentially(
install_env: dict[str, str],
) -> None:
"""Each wait at least doubles, so the window spans a blip rather than a burst.

A flat delay spends every attempt inside the first few seconds, which is
the failure above. Only the floors are pinned — the jitter above each one
is deliberate and free to vary.
"""
install_env["CURL_FAILURES"] = "99"

_run_install(install_env)

assert _sleeps(install_env) == pytest.approx([5, 10, 20, 40], abs=9), (
f"backoff did not double: {_sleeps(install_env)}"
)
assert all(
actual >= floor
for actual, floor in zip(_sleeps(install_env), [5, 10, 20, 40], strict=True)
), f"slept less than the backoff floor: {_sleeps(install_env)}"


def test_install_claude_binary_reddens_when_every_attempt_fails(
install_env: dict[str, str],
) -> None:
"""A CDN that stays down still fails the step, and says how hard it tried."""
install_env["CURL_FAILURES"] = "99"

result = _run_install(install_env)

assert result.returncode != 0, result.stdout
assert "after 5 attempts" in result.stdout, result.stdout
assert _attempts(install_env) == 5, _attempts(install_env)


def test_install_claude_binary_installs_first_try_without_sleeping(
install_env: dict[str, str],
) -> None:
"""The happy path is one fetch and no delay — the retry must not cost it."""
result = _run_install(install_env)

assert result.returncode == 0, result.stderr
assert _attempts(install_env) == 1, _attempts(install_env)
assert _sleeps(install_env) == [], _sleeps(install_env)
assert "claude 2.1.220" in result.stdout, result.stdout
23 changes: 18 additions & 5 deletions shared/steps/install-claude-binary.sh
Original file line number Diff line number Diff line change
Expand Up @@ -33,17 +33,30 @@ set -euo pipefail
# `set -o pipefail` is required: without it a curl failure passes empty
# stdin to the downstream `bash -s --`, which exits 0, masking the
# failure so the loop breaks after one attempt without retrying.
for i in 1 2 3; do
#
# Five attempts backing off exponentially, not three at a flat 5s. The old
# window spent all three attempts inside ~15s, which is short enough for one
# CDN blip to take the whole run: the step goes red, and because `Report
# failure` is gated on the agent step, a failure this early leaves no outage
# row either, so the run disappears silently.
#
# Jittered, because the legs of a matrix workflow install concurrently from
# one runner's egress address. A rate limit hits them together, and an
# unjittered backoff has them retry together too — every leg reproducing the
# burst that tripped it. The jitter spreads the retries out.
ATTEMPTS=5
for i in $(seq 1 "$ATTEMPTS"); do
if timeout 60 bash -c "set -o pipefail; \
curl -fsSL https://claude.ai/install.sh | bash -s -- '$CLAUDE_VERSION'"; then
break
fi
if [ "$i" = 3 ]; then
echo "::error::failed to install claude $CLAUDE_VERSION after 3 attempts"
if [ "$i" -eq "$ATTEMPTS" ]; then
echo "::error::failed to install claude $CLAUDE_VERSION after $ATTEMPTS attempts"
exit 1
fi
echo "Install attempt $i failed; retrying"
sleep $((i * 5))
BACKOFF=$((5 * 2 ** (i - 1) + RANDOM % 10))
echo "Install attempt $i failed; retrying in ${BACKOFF}s"
sleep "$BACKOFF"
done
EOF
if ! sudo -u "$SANDBOX" test -x "$AGENT_HOME/.local/bin/claude"; then
